Law firm's overseas service trademark infringement attorney fee standards Overseas service trademark infringement is a complex legal issue that requires specialized legal counsel. Law firms handling overseas service trademark infringement cases charge varying attorney fees based on the circumstances and complexity of the case. The following describes the standard attorney fees for overseas service trademark infringement cases. Calculation of attorney fees When handling overseas service trademark infringement cases, law firms typically charge attorney fees based on the length of the work and the complexity of the case. Lawyers determine fees based on the specific circumstances of the case, including workload, risk level, and the attorney's experience. Some attorneys offer a fixed fee, while others charge on an hourly basis. Attorney Fee Standards Law firms' fees for overseas service trademark infringement cases typically include a base fee, additional fees, and a success bonus. The base fee represents the attorney's basic work expenses during the case, while additional fees include travel expenses, document copying costs, and other expenses. The success bonus represents the additional fees the attorney can receive upon a successful case. Negotiation of attorney fees When determining legal fees, attorneys and clients typically negotiate. The law firm will provide the client with a detailed legal fee quote and then negotiate the final fee method and amount with the client. During the fee negotiation, the client can choose the appropriate legal fee schedule based on their financial capabilities and the complexity of the case. Method of payment of attorney fees Legal fees are generally paid in two ways: prepaid and payable. Prepaid means clients pay a portion of the legal fees in advance before retaining a lawyer, while payable means clients pay the fees after the case is successful. Law firms typically determine the payment method based on the specific circumstances of the case and the client's needs. Attorney Fees Clause When a law firm signs a legal services contract with a client, it will clearly specify the relevant clauses regarding attorney fees. These clauses include the calculation method, payment method, and refund policy for attorney fees. Before entrusting a law firm to handle an overseas service trademark infringement case, clients should carefully review the fee clauses in the contract and negotiate with the firm to determine the details.
